GERMAN OCCUPATION OF BRABANT

RECORD OF MURDER AND PILLAGE. (Received May 29, 10.30 a.m.) ' , PARIS, 28th May. The provincial administration of Brabant has issued statistics which show that during the German occupation of Brabant district 5842 houses were burned, 16,000 damaged or pillaged, 834 ciyilians, men, women, and children, shot, and 112 sent to Germany.
